Insights into pegRNA design from editing of the cardiomyopathy‐associated phospholamban R14del mutation

open access: yesFEBS Letters, EarlyView.
This study reveals how prime editing guide RNA (pegRNA) secondary structure and reverse transcriptase template length affect prime editing efficiency in correcting the phospholamban R14del cardiomyopathy‐associated mutation. Insights support the design of structurally optimized enhanced pegRNAs for precise gene therapy.

The localization transition at finite temperatures: electric and thermal transport

open access: yes, 2010
The Anderson localization transition is considered at finite temperatures. This includes the electrical conductivity as well as the electronic thermal conductivity and the thermoelectric coefficients.
